I have been an alumni interviewer for several years.
Don’t worry about nail polish or heels. Just be yourself. If you typically wear heels, I would wear heels. Otherwise, don’t bother. The most important thing to do is to give a genuine representation of who you truly are.
To prepare for the interview, make sure you do some research about the school and ask some specific questions about life on campus and about the school. Talk about how you will contribute to the school and where you will fit in. Also, be sure to ask the interviewer questions about their experience and how/why they chose that school.
